What do a decent pair of climbing shoes cost?

What do a decent pair of climbing shoes cost? For most of the climbing that the average climber does, a pair of $80 shoes is adequate. When you’re starting out, you can even go with a $50 pair as you learn what you’re doing.

How much should I pay for climbing shoes? Indoor Climbing Gyms charge $4-5 to rent rock climbing shoes. If you are looking to buy your own climbing shoes, you will pay as little as $40 for starter shoes, and up to $150 for professional shoes. The real question you need to ask yourself is how much you want to pay for climbing shoes.

How do I choose beginner climbing shoes? If you’re a beginner climber, look for a shoe with a thicker sole. It will last longer as you work on your footwork technique and it will also provide more support so your feet won’t tire as quickly. Thinner soles are usually about 3 – 4mm thick. They’re generally best for smearing on slab routes.

How do goats climb mountains so well?

They have slim bodies that let them shimmy over ledges and squeeze close to rocks. Their hooves are split into two sections, allowing them to spread the halves to grip a larger rock surface. The bottoms of their hooves have rubbery pads, like shoe soles. The pads provided the goats with even more traction.

Why to chalk your hands for climbing?

For rock climbers though, just a bit of moisture on your hands can be the difference between success and failure. As a result, climbers use chalk to dry sweat and other moisture on their hands, increasing friction and improving their grip on the holds. Most climbing chalk you’ll find is made from Magnesium Carbonate.

What is flagging in rock climbing?

Flagging is counter balancing by using a limb to shift your weight. The goal is to keep from swinging away from the rock. Flagging is advantageous any time you’re using holds that are all on the same side of your body.

What do you call a person that climbs buildings?

Buildering (also known as edificeering, urban climbing, structuring, skywalking, boulding, or stegophily) describes the act of climbing on the outside of buildings and other artificial structures. … If done without ropes or protection far off the ground, buildering is extremely dangerous.

How long is the ayers rock climb?

Ayers Rock is 348 metres high (that’s a 95 story building). The climbing path is about 1.6 km long and can be treacherous. The first part has a chain to hold on to. It is a very strenuous climb (most of the over 35 deaths at Ayers Rock were due to heart attacks) and takes about two hours to complete.

Who climbed mount everest maximum times?

When Kami Rita Sherpa (NPL), aka “Thapke”, topped this prodigious peak on 21 May 2019, it was his 24th summit – the most ascents of Everest by any individual overall. Even more remarkably, he’d made his 23rd climb just six days earlier.
